The duodenal switch (DS) is a type of weight-loss surgery that is primarily designed for individuals suffering from severe obesity and related health complications. This procedure combines two surgical techniques: a gastric reduction, which significantly decreases the size of the stomach, and a biliopancreatic diversion, which alters the way the intestines absorb nutrients. During the surgery, the surgeon removes a large portion of the stomach, creating a small, sleeve-like pouch that holds only a fraction of the food that the original stomach could accommodate. This drastic reduction in stomach size not only limits food intake but also promotes a feeling of fullness after consuming even small portions of food. Following this, the intestinal tract is rerouted so that a large portion of the small intestine is bypassed, which reduces the area available for nutrient absorption. As a result, patients are likely to experience malabsorption, meaning their bodies will absorb fewer calories and nutrients from what they eat. The duodenal switch procedure is particularly effective for individuals with a Body Mass Index (BMI) over 50 or for those who have not achieved significant weight loss through other means, such as diet and exercise. In addition to promoting weight loss, the surgery has demonstrated positive impacts on obesity-related conditions, including type 2 diabetes, hypertension, and high cholesterol, helping many patients achieve a healthier metabolic state. However, it is essential to consider that the duodenal switch requires a lifelong commitment to follow-up care and dietary modifications to ensure proper nutrition and prevent complications. Patients are encouraged to adopt a high-protein, low-carb diet, and may need to take vitamin and mineral supplements to mitigate risks of deficiencies due to the malabsorptive nature of the procedure. Although the duodenal switch has shown superior outcomes in terms of sustained weight loss and improvement in comorbidities compared to other bariatric surgeries, it is regarded as a more complex procedure with potential risks such as leakage, infection, or complications from the rerouting of the intestines. Therefore, a thorough evaluation by a qualified bariatric surgeon and a comprehensive understanding of the potential risks and benefits is essential before opting for this surgery. Overall, the duodenal switch stands out as a transformative option for patients looking to achieve significant weight loss and reclaim their health, with the caveat of needing careful management and adherence to post-operative guidelines for long-term success.
